首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何使用vert.x集群运行在不同服务器上的两个微服务?

Vert.x是一个用于构建响应式应用程序的工具包,它可以轻松地构建高性能、可伸缩的分布式系统。在使用Vert.x集群运行在不同服务器上的两个微服务时,可以按照以下步骤进行操作:

  1. 安装和配置Vert.x:首先,需要在每个服务器上安装和配置Vert.x。可以从Vert.x官方网站(https://vertx.io/)下载并按照官方文档进行安装和配置。
  2. 编写微服务代码:使用所需的编程语言(如Java、Kotlin、Groovy等)编写两个微服务的代码。Vert.x支持多种编程语言,因此可以根据个人喜好和项目需求选择适合的语言。
  3. 创建集群:在每个服务器上启动Vert.x实例,并将它们组成一个集群。可以使用Vert.x提供的集群管理工具(如Hazelcast、Apache ZooKeeper等)来实现集群的创建和管理。
  4. 配置集群通信:在每个微服务中,需要配置集群通信以便它们可以相互通信。可以使用Vert.x提供的集群通信机制(如Event Bus)来实现微服务之间的通信。
  5. 部署微服务:将编写好的微服务部署到各个服务器上。可以使用Vert.x提供的部署工具(如Vert.x CLI、Docker等)来简化部署过程。
  6. 启动微服务:在每个服务器上启动微服务。可以使用Vert.x提供的命令行工具或编程接口来启动微服务。
  7. 测试微服务:确保微服务在不同服务器上正常运行,并且可以相互通信。可以使用Vert.x提供的测试工具(如Vert.x Unit、JUnit等)来编写和运行测试用例。

总结起来,使用Vert.x集群运行在不同服务器上的两个微服务需要安装和配置Vert.x,编写微服务代码,创建集群,配置集群通信,部署和启动微服务,并进行测试。通过这些步骤,可以实现高性能、可伸缩的分布式系统。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券